In response to my webform inquiry CIC sent me the following email,
Thank you for contacting Immigration, Refugees and Citizenship Canada (IRCC).
We are pleased to inform you that the permanent residence application has been approved. A correspondence will be sent to advise you of this decision.
You will be invited to send your passport to the Canadian visa office to obtain the permanent resident visa. The officer will issue the Confirmation of Permanent Residence document which you will present at the port of entry in order to be granted the status of permanent resident of Canada.
Does this mean that I’m close to getting ppr request? If yes , then approximately how much more time will it take to receive ppr? Can someone please help me in understanding this?
